Pro-Palestinian protesters stormed the Institute of Politics building at the University of Chicago on Friday afternoon, overturning furniture, damaging property and confronting the institute’s director, former Senator Heidi Heitkamp. She refused their demand that she leave her office, university officials said, adding that she was the only staff member in the building. The demonstration continued…

News Chicago teen becomes youngest person to earn doctoral degree from Arizona State
Dorothy Jean Tillman II participated in Arizona State University’s May 6 commencement, marking another milestone in her higher education journey that started at age 10. Throughout her journey, she obtained associate’s, bachelor’s and master’s degrees. At 17, Tillman became the youngest person to earn a doctoral degree at Arizona State after successfully defending her dissertation…
